Dünya Doktorları Derneği

Medecins du Monde Turkey (MDM-T) / Dünya Doktorları Dernegi (DDD) is a Turkish based humanitarian non-governmental organisation that facilitates access to healthcare for populations affected by armed conflict, violence, natural disasters, disease, famine, poverty and exclusion.

Our organization collaborates with partners and key stakeholders to implement projects that facilitate access to primary and secondary-level healthcare services to respond to the medical needs of displaced population.

DDD is the 16th member of the Doctors of the World International Network that is committed to meeting the health needs of vulnerable people globally.

MAIN RESPONSIBILITIES

Stock Management

·       Organize and follow up the logistic stock inside warehouse using stock cards. 

·       Follow up the movement of all items through stock cards and inventory report. 

·       Make monthly inventory report. 

·       Do verification for lists of inventories regularly, (physical count) using all DDD tools to manage inventory. 

·       Check and record all the received goods and put them in warehouse and under supervision of Line manager. 

·       Ensure that all items are organized and stored as well as possible (cleanliness, security, accessibility, serial numbers). 

·       Prepare and sign the Good Receive Note for all the procured materials 

Logistics Documentations and Archiving 

·       Prepare the needed documents for the procurements (Mission Requests, Quotations, Evaluation Grid, Purchase Orders…etc) and make sure of the validation. 

·       Support line manager in the advance open/settlement in line with DDD log and finance procedures. 

·       Collect invoices and organize then/translate them to match the finance requirements. 

·       Follow up the procurement files and all related logistics documents and organize them in the logistics archive in a systematic way. 

·       Assist the line manager in following up all documents which related to logistics work. 

·       Supervise the log documents such as log book, fuel follow up and equipment follow up on regular bases.
